Parmalat Lawsuit May Include Actual Company

At a glance:

Defendants in the investor lawsuit against the Italian food company Parmalat may soon include the reorganized company itself. 
 
Up until now, claims were against auditors and banks, who were accused of misleading investors about the company's status. Parmalat itself was in bankruptcy and thus protected.  
 
Plaintiffs have now filed papers in a US District Court requesting the addition of the company as a defendant.


Investors seek to add Parmalat to US lawsuit

Reuters - 6/2/2006 1:34 PM

NEW YORK, June 2 (Reuters) - Investors who lost money in the collapse of Parmalat SpA filed court papers seeking to add the reorganized Italian food company as a defendant in their civil lawsuit.
 
The suit, originally filed in U.S. District Court in Manhattan in 2004 by Parmalat bondholders and shareholders, accuses the company's auditors and banks of misleading them about the company's financial health
